About enpls

enpls has not changed its statistics since 2016 — only its website, twice.

enpls implements ensemble partial least squares regression, with variants for feature selection, outlier detection and model applicability. Across the six most recent releases there is not one change to the modeling code. They cover a documentation website, a website URL change, a font stack, code indentation, a CI service, and most recently a GitHub Actions migration with an R CMD check note fix.
